There are many rich African alternatives to industrial and chemical driven agriculture.
Successful agroecological approaches include organic agriculture, sustainable agriculture, agro-forestry, pastoralism, integrated pest management, farmer-led plant breeding and sustainable watershed management.
Friends of the Earth Nigeria/ Environmental Rights Action trains and supports farmers to use these methods and protect native seeds and food production. Friends of the Earth Nigeria/ Environmental Rights Action also mobilises communities and associations and campaigns to resist corporate driven agriculture including against GMOs and the weak Biosafety Law.
